2026 Predictions: AI and Automation Take Center Stage
Artificial intelligence (AI) and automation are poised for significant advancements in healthcare. Experts predict a shift from experimental phases to practical, real-world applications. Here’s what you can expect:
* Real-World Validation: The focus will move beyond proof-of-concept projects to demonstrating tangible benefits and return on investment.
* Seamless Integration: Automation will become more integrated into existing workflows, operating subtly in the background to enhance efficiency.
* Empathic AI: Greater emphasis will be placed on developing AI solutions that understand and respond to the emotional needs of patients and providers.
These advancements promise to streamline processes, reduce administrative burdens, and ultimately improve patient outcomes.
Prioritizing Health Equity in 2026
Addressing disparities in healthcare access and outcomes remains a top priority. Expect to see increased attention on leveraging technology to promote health equity. This includes:
* targeted Interventions: Utilizing data analytics to identify and address the specific needs of underserved populations.
* Accessible Technologies: Developing and deploying solutions that are user-amiable and accessible to individuals with varying levels of digital literacy.
* Culturally Sensitive Care: Implementing AI and automation tools that are designed to deliver culturally appropriate and personalized care.
Successfully navigating these changes requires a commitment to inclusivity and a focus on leveraging technology to bridge existing gaps.
